Extractor

Webster's Dictionary

(1):

(n.) A centrifugal drying machine.

(2):

(n.) One who, or that which, extracts

(3):

(n.) A device for withdrawing a cartridge or spent cartridge shell from the chamber of the barrel.

(4):

(n.) A forceps or instrument for extracting substances.

(5):

(n.) A machine for clearing combs of honey; also, a device for rendering wax.
